GUNR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2019 in Review

147 of the 4,560 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in FlexShares Global Upstream Natural Resources Index Fund (GUNR) for Q3 2019, worth a combined $5.14B — down 5.1% from $5.41B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 24 funds opened new GUNR positions and 21 closed out — a net gain of 3 holders — while 42 added to existing stakes and 52 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Valmark Advisers, adding an estimated $59.7M. The largest seller was Perella Weinberg Partners Capital Management, cutting an estimated $44M.
